Beautiful trail full of scenic views, thick foliage, and mature trees.  Some deep ruts at the top due to water runoff but very passable.  The last 1/3 mile is steeper than the rest that brings you to a stunning peak with a view including the ocean. Encountered only a handful of fellow hikers as the much needed rain in the area may have deterred some.  Managed to choose the perfect window with only a few little sprinkles and the trail was mostly just damp with only one tiny puddle.  We did watch our footing during the last 1/3 mile and used our poles for safety as the ground was slick in a few spots.  The sun was peaking through at times showing us the bright blue color of the sky with luscious puffy clouds.  The trail itself was mostly open with a few narrow sections due to the thick brush.  Two thumbs up from me!
